Frequently Asked Questions

  • What are the best places to stay in Sherbrooke?

    Many travelers choose to stay near downtown Sherbrooke for walkable dining, cafés, and arts spaces. Areas around Lake des Nations or the Old North district are also popular for relaxed atmospheres and green spaces.

  • What are the best things to do in Sherbrooke with kids?

    Families can explore a hands-on science center, splash in municipal pools, or walk garden paths at Parc Lucien-Blanchard. Open-air murals and colorful playgrounds around the city are also popular with kids.

  • What are some of the best things to do in Sherbrooke?

    Wander the public murals in the city center, tour local museums, or picnic by the Lac des Nations. Outdoor enthusiasts often explore nearby forests and rivers for hiking and nature observation.

  • How is the weather in Sherbrooke?

    Sherbrooke has cold winters, often between 2–30°F (-16–-1°C), with snowy days and moderate precipitation. Summers are milder and wetter, with average highs reaching 75–80°F (24–27°C); layered clothing is useful for changeable weather.

  • When is the best time to visit Sherbrooke?

    Late spring through early fall is often recommended, when temperatures are mild and local festivals are held outdoors. Winter draws travelers interested in snowy landscapes and seasonal activities.

  • What are the best places to visit in Sherbrooke?

    Explore the Sherbrooke Museum of Fine Arts, walk the mural-lined streets, or relax in Parc Jacques-Cartier. The Lac des Nations promenade is frequently suggested for waterside strolls.

  • What are some hiking trails in Sherbrooke?

    Explore trails in Mont-Bellevue Park for forested walks and city views, or try the Bois Beckett nature path for quiet woodland scenery. These spaces are known for accessible paths year-round.

  • What are some family activities we can do in Sherbrooke?

    Sherbrooke has interactive museums, riverside parks, and a popular science center that families often enjoy. Outdoor spaces around the Magog River encourage picnics, playground time, and accessible nature walks.

  • What are some of the best day trip ideas from Sherbrooke?

    Day trips around Sherbrooke include lake towns, nature reserves, and villages known for art studios or local markets. Vineyards and hiking trails in the Eastern Townships are often recommended for regional flavor.

  • Are there any pet friendly accommodations available in Sherbrooke?

    Pet-friendly accommodations are available in various parts of Sherbrooke, especially near trails and green spaces. Many hosts welcome travelers with pets, but amenities may vary by listing.

  • What are some local tips for visiting Sherbrooke?

    Many locals favor the city’s casual café scene and farmers markets for fresh goods. Using the mural circuit map makes it easy to discover public artworks tucked around central Sherbrooke.

  • What is Sherbrooke known for?

    Sherbrooke is known for its vibrant university community, public mural circuit, and connections to the surrounding Eastern Townships’ natural beauty. Cultural festivals and creative spaces play a strong role in local life.

  • What are the best hidden gems to explore in Sherbrooke?

    Sherbrooke has small art galleries, local chocolatiers, and peaceful nature reserves that are less traveled by visitors. The Magog River Gorge is often noted for its walking trails and quiet viewpoints.

  • What are the best foods to try in Sherbrooke?

    Sherbrooke’s local cuisine includes poutine, tourtière, and cheeses made in nearby regions. Maple-infused treats and French-inspired pastries are frequently suggested at markets and cafés.

  • What should I bring for a trip to Sherbrooke?

    Layered clothing works well for Sherbrooke’s changing weather, especially during cooler months. Comfortable walking shoes, a rain jacket, and a reusable water bottle are often suggested for exploring city parks and local trails.

  • What is the nightlife in Sherbrooke like?

    Sherbrooke’s nightlife includes lively bars, intimate pubs, and performance venues with local music. Downtown frequently draws people for late-night dining, craft beverages, and cultural experiences.

  • What are the most popular events or festivals in Sherbrooke?

    Sherbrooke has a summer music festival, a winter carnival, and food events centered around regional flavors. Cultural celebrations and outdoor art shows also draw crowds seasonally.

  • Are there family friendly vacation rentals in Sherbrooke?

    Sherbrooke has family-friendly rentals in many neighborhoods, often near parks or along the Lac des Nations. Some hosts provide amenities like kitchens, extra bedrooms, or outdoor play areas.
